  2. The progress of a reaction can be followed using TLC as follows: Several TLC plates are prepared by spotting them with the starting compound(s) and the product(s). (each plate is spotted with all the compounds,each in its own spot.) A place on each plate it saved for the reaction mixture.Periodically as the reaction proceeds (for example, every 30 minutes) a prepared plate is spotted with the reaction mixture, and then it is developed and visualized. By comparing the TLC’s, one will see that intensities of the spots in the reaction mixture change as reactants are consumed and products form. (note the R(f) value of the spots do not change; only the intensities change.)
